The problems homeowners encounter often involve various parts of the window system, including sashes, frames, seals, and hardware. For example, windows that stick or are hard to operate may be due to warped frames or damaged hardware, while drafts or condensation between panes often indicate seal failure. Cracked or broken glass can pose safety concerns and diminish energy efficiency, prompting the need for repairs or replacements. These issues are common across different types of properties, whether they are single-family homes, condos, or multi-unit buildings, and can affect both older and newer structures.
The types of properties affected by these window problems are quite diverse, but certain characteristics tend to make issues more prevalent. Older homes with traditional wood frames often experience problems with rotting, warping, or hardware failure, while modern homes with vinyl or aluminum windows might face seal failures or difficulty in maintenance. What are common issues that cause windows to become difficult to open or close? Many windows face problems like warping, broken hardware, or debris buildup, which can hinder smooth operation. Local contractors can assess and repair these issues to restore proper function.
Why do windows sometimes develop leaks or drafts? Leaks and drafts often result from worn-out seals, damaged weatherstripping, or frame deterioration. Experienced service providers can replace or repair these components to improve energy efficiency.
What causes window panes to become cloudy or develop condensation? Condensation between panes is usually due to failed seals, allowing moisture to enter. Local window repair experts can replace the affected units to eliminate the problem.
How can I tell if my window frame needs repair or replacement? Signs include rotting wood, rusted hardware, or warping frames. Local contractors can evaluate the condition and recommend appropriate repairs or replacements.
What are common problems with window locks and latches? Locks and latches can become loose, broken, or difficult to operate due to wear or damage. Service providers can repair or replace these components to ensure security and functionality.
